A "Field Expedient", in my experience, is a jerry-rigged or makeshift substitute, frequently/usually made from on-hand components on the spur of the moment, replacing an item that you WANT to have, but don't, and you need. It's a substitute born of necessity created with the materials at hand.
The "Field Expedient" icon would probably be the TV character 'McGiver'. A simple example of a Field Expedient would be a shoelace and stick used to fabricate a makeshift tourniquet, or a couple of belts, some sticks and somebody's jacket used to make an emergency stretcher.
